IFRN opens one thousand vacancies for the PartiuIF 2026 program; see how to register

The Federal Institute of Rio Grande do Norte has made a thousand vacancies available for a free preparatory course aimed at public school students entering federal institutes.

The Federal Institute of Rio Grande do Norte (IFRN) has announced the opening of one thousand vacancies for the PartiuIF program, which provides free preparatory courses for 9th-grade students from public schools who wish to enroll in federal institutes. This initiative is spearheaded by the Ministry of Education (MEC) and aims to support students who have completed their basic education in public schools across the state.

The vacancies are allocated among various campuses of IFRN, ensuring that students from different regions have access to this educational opportunity. The registration period for the program began on February 11 and will remain open until March 6, 2026, allowing ample time for interested students to apply. The program not only seeks to assist in academic preparation but also includes specific criteria for affirmative actions to ensure inclusivity for eligible candidates.

Selection for the program will be conducted through a lottery process, highlighting a fair approach to allocation of the limited places. This initiative reflects broader educational policies in Brazil aimed at enhancing opportunities for students from disadvantaged backgrounds, thus contributing to educational equity in the country.
